I have been on a mission to find the best burgers LA has to offer. This was a subconscious mission until I was speaking with a gentleman at The Counter in Hollywood. We started talking about burgers around the city and I surprisingly had a lot more to say than he did. He even took my suggestions for his next burger journey (and my phone number).

Right now, I'm obsessed with 8oz Burger Bar and their eponymous burger. They have a happy hour deal that gets you a burger, side and a drink (I think beer) for $15. Steeper than a lot of places but believe me, it's worth it. The rest of my top 4 are: Bowery Burger, 25 Degrees, In 'N Out. But if you have a good suggestion, throw it my way. I'm the Burger Queen. And I must taste.

Chicken tenders is a much lonelier category. I've sampled, dabbled, dipped and swallowed. By far, hands down, the best tenders are at the Tropicana Bar (pool) at the Hollywood Roosevelt. Just the right texture...crispy, not greasy and not stringy. The tenders are delicious when dipped in ranch or by themselves.
